## Contribution Guidelines
|
||||
|
||||
### Pull requests are always welcome
|
||||
|
||||
We are always thrilled to receive pull requests, and do our best to
|
||||
process them as fast as possible. Not sure if that typo is worth a pull
|
||||
request? Do it! We will appreciate it.
|
||||
|
||||
If your pull request is not accepted on the first try, don't be
|
||||
discouraged! If there's a problem with the implementation, hopefully you
|
||||
received feedback on what to improve.
|
||||
|
||||
We're trying very hard to keep go-swagger lean and focused. We don't want it
|
||||
to do everything for everybody. This means that we might decide against
|
||||
incorporating a new feature. However, there might be a way to implement
|
||||
that feature *on top of* go-swagger.
|
||||
|
||||
|
||||
### Conventions
|
||||
|
||||
Fork the repo and make changes on your fork in a feature branch:
|
||||
|
||||
- If it's a bugfix branch, name it XXX-something where XXX is the number of the
|
||||
issue
|
||||
- If it's a feature branch, create an enhancement issue to announce your
|
||||
intentions, and name it XXX-something where XXX is the number of the issue.
|
||||
|
||||
Submit unit tests for your changes. Go has a great test framework built in; use
|
||||
it! Take a look at existing tests for inspiration. Run the full test suite on
|
||||
your branch before submitting a pull request.
|
||||
|
||||
Update the documentation when creating or modifying features. Test
|
||||
your documentation changes for clarity, concision, and correctness, as
|
||||
well as a clean documentation build. See ``docs/README.md`` for more
|
||||
information on building the docs and how docs get released.
|
||||
|
||||
Write clean code. Universally formatted code promotes ease of writing, reading,
|
||||
and maintenance. Always run `gofmt -s -w file.go` on each changed file before
|
||||
committing your changes. Most editors have plugins that do this automatically.
|
||||
|
||||
Pull requests descriptions should be as clear as possible and include a
|
||||
reference to all the issues that they address.
|
||||
|
||||
Pull requests must not contain commits from other users or branches.
|
||||
|
||||
Commit messages must start with a capitalized and short summary (max. 50
|
||||
chars) written in the imperative, followed by an optional, more detailed
|
||||
explanatory text which is separated from the summary by an empty line.
|
||||
|
||||
Code review comments may be added to your pull request. Discuss, then make the
|
||||
suggested modifications and push additional commits to your feature branch. Be
|
||||
sure to post a comment after pushing. The new commits will show up in the pull
|
||||
request automatically, but the reviewers will not be notified unless you
|
||||
comment.
|
||||
|
||||
Before the pull request is merged, make sure that you squash your commits into
|
||||
logical units of work using `git rebase -i` and `git push -f`. After every
|
||||
commit the test suite should be passing. Include documentation changes in the
|
||||
same commit so that a revert would remove all traces of the feature or fix.
|
||||
|
||||
Commits that fix or close an issue should include a reference like `Closes #XXX`
|
||||
or `Fixes #XXX`, which will automatically close the issue when merged.

// Copyright 2013 sigu-399 ( https://github.com/sigu-399 )
|
||||
//
|
||||
// Licensed under the Apache License, Version 2.0 (the "License");
|
||||
// you may not use this file except in compliance with the License.
|
||||
// You may obtain a copy of the License at
|
||||
//
|
||||
// http://www.apache.org/licenses/LICENSE-2.0
|
||||
//
|
||||
// Unless required by applicable law or agreed to in writing, software
|
||||
// distributed under the License is distributed on an "AS IS" BASIS,
|
||||
// W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ied.
|
||||
// See the License for the specific language governing permissions and
|
||||
// limitations under the License.
|
||||
|
||||
// author sigu-399
|
||||
// author-github https://github.com/sigu-399
|
||||
// author-mail sigu.399@gmail.com
|
||||
//
|
||||
// repository-name jsonpointer
|
||||
// repository-desc An implementation of JSON Pointer - Go language
|
||||
//
|
||||
// description Main and unique file.
|
||||
//
|
||||
// created 25-02-2013
|
||||
|
||||
package jsonpointer
|
||||
|
||||
import (
|
||||
"errors"
|
||||
"fmt"
|
||||
"reflect"
|
||||
"strconv"
|
||||
"strings"
|
||||
|
||||
"github.com/go-openapi/swag"
|
||||
)
|
||||
|
||||
const (
|
||||
emptyPointer = ``
|
||||
pointerSeparator = `/`
|
||||
|
||||
invalidStart = `JSON pointer must be empty or start with a "` + pointerSeparator
|
||||
)
|
||||
|
||||
var jsonPointableType = reflect.TypeOf(new(JSONPointable)).Elem()
|
||||
var jsonSetableType = reflect.TypeOf(new(JSONSetable)).Elem()
|
||||
|
||||
// JSONPointable is an interface for structs to implement when they need to customize the
|
||||
// json pointer process
|
||||
type JSONPointable interface {
|
||||
JSONLookup(string) (interface{}, error)
|
||||
}
|
||||
|
||||
// JSONSetable is an interface for structs to implement when they need to customize the
|
||||
// json pointer process
|
||||
type JSONSetable interface {
|
||||
JSONSet(string, interface{}) error
|
||||
}
|
||||
|
||||
// New creates a new json pointer for the given string
|
||||
func New(jsonPointerString string) (Pointer, error) {
|
||||
|
||||
var p Pointer
|
||||
err := p.parse(jsonPointerString)
|
||||
return p, err
|
||||
|
||||
}
|
||||
|
||||
// Pointer the json pointer reprsentation
|
||||
type Pointer struct {
|
||||
referenceTokens []string
|
||||
}
|
||||
|
||||
// "Constructor", parses the given string JSON pointer
|
||||
func (p *Pointer) parse(jsonPointerString string) error {
|
||||
|
||||
var err error
|
||||
|
||||
if jsonPointerString != emptyPointer {
|
||||
if !strings.HasPrefix(jsonPointerString, pointerSeparator) {
|
||||
err = errors.New(invalidStart)
|
||||
} else {
|
||||
referenceTokens := strings.Split(jsonPointerString, pointerSeparator)
|
||||
for _, referenceToken := range referenceTokens[1:] {
|
||||
p.referenceTokens = append(p.referenceTokens, referenceToken)
|
||||
}
|
||||
}
|
||||
}
|
||||
|
||||
return err
|
||||
}
|
||||
|
||||
// Get uses the pointer to retrieve a value from a JSON document
|
||||
func (p *Pointer) Get(document interface{}) (interface{}, reflect.Kind, error) {
|
||||
return p.get(document, swag.DefaultJSONNameProvider)
|
||||
}
|
||||
|
||||
// Set uses the pointer to set a value from a JSON document
|
||||
func (p *Pointer) Set(document interface{}, value interface{}) (interface{}, error) {
|
||||
return document, p.set(document, value, swag.DefaultJSONNameProvider)
|
||||
}
|
||||
|
||||
// GetForToken gets a value for a json pointer token 1 level deep
|
||||
func GetForToken(document interface{}, decodedToken string) (interface{}, reflect.Kind, error) {
|
||||
return getSingleImpl(document, decodedToken, swag.DefaultJSONNameProvider)
|
||||
}
|
||||
|
||||
// SetForToken gets a value for a json pointer token 1 level deep
|
||||
func SetForToken(document interface{}, decodedToken string, value interface{}) (interface{}, error) {
|
||||
return document, setSingleImpl(document, value, decodedToken, swag.DefaultJSONNameProvider)
|
||||
}
|
||||
|
||||
func getSingleImpl(node interface{}, decodedToken string, nameProvider *swag.NameProvider) (interface{}, reflect.Kind, error) {
|
||||
rValue := reflect.Indirect(reflect.ValueOf(node))
|
||||
kind := rValue.Kind()
|
||||
|
||||
switch kind {
|
||||
|
||||
case reflect.Struct:
|
||||
if rValue.Type().Implements(jsonPointableType) {
|
||||
r, err := node.(JSONPointable).JSONLookup(decodedToken)
|
||||
if err != nil {
|
||||
return nil, kind, err
|
||||
}
|
||||
return r, kind, nil
|
||||
}
|
||||
nm, ok := nameProvider.GetGoNameForType(rValue.Type(), decodedToken)
|
||||
if !ok {
|
||||
return nil, kind, fmt.Errorf("object has no field %q", decodedToken)
|
||||
}
|
||||
fld := rValue.FieldByName(nm)
|
||||
return fld.Interface(), kind, nil
|
||||
|
||||
case reflect.Map:
|
||||
kv := reflect.ValueOf(decodedToken)
|
||||
mv := rValue.MapIndex(kv)
|
||||
|
||||
if mv.IsValid() && !swag.IsZero(mv) {
|
||||
return mv.Interface(), kind, nil
|
||||
}
|
||||
return nil, kind, fmt.Errorf("object has no key %q", decodedToken)
|
||||
|
||||
case reflect.Slice:
|
||||
tokenIndex, err := strconv.Atoi(decodedToken)
|
||||
if err != nil {
|
||||
return nil, kind, err
|
||||
}
|
||||
sLength := rValue.Len()
|
||||
if tokenIndex < 0 || tokenIndex >= sLength {
|
||||
return nil, kind, fmt.Errorf("index out of bounds array[0,%d] index '%d'", sLength-1, tokenIndex)
|
||||
}
|
||||
|
||||
elem := rValue.Index(tokenIndex)
|
||||
return elem.Interface(), kind, nil
|
||||
|
||||
default:
|
||||
return nil, kind, fmt.Errorf("invalid token reference %q", decodedToken)
|
||||
}
|
||||
|
||||
}
|
||||
|
||||
func setSingleImpl(node, data interface{}, decodedToken string, nameProvider *swag.NameProvider) error {
|
||||
rValue := reflect.Indirect(reflect.ValueOf(node))
|
||||
switch rValue.Kind() {
|
||||
|
||||
case reflect.Struct:
|
||||
if ns, ok := node.(JSONSetable); ok { // pointer impl
|
||||
return ns.JSONSet(decodedToken, data)
|
||||
}
|
||||
|
||||
if rValue.Type().Implements(jsonSetableType) {
|
||||
return node.(JSONSetable).JSONSet(decodedToken, data)
|
||||
}
|
||||
|
||||
nm, ok := nameProvider.GetGoNameForType(rValue.Type(), decodedToken)
|
||||
if !ok {
|
||||
return fmt.Errorf("object has no field %q", decodedToken)
|
||||
}
|
||||
fld := rValue.FieldByName(nm)
|
||||
if fld.IsValid() {
|
||||
fld.Set(reflect.ValueOf(data))
|
||||
}
|
||||
return nil
|
||||
|
||||
case reflect.Map:
|
||||
kv := reflect.ValueOf(decodedToken)
|
||||
rValue.SetMapIndex(kv, reflect.ValueOf(data))
|
||||
return nil
|
||||
|
||||
case reflect.Slice:
|
||||
tokenIndex, err := strconv.Atoi(decodedToken)
|
||||
if err != nil {
|
||||
return err
|
||||
}
|
||||
sLength := rValue.Len()
|
||||
if tokenIndex < 0 || tokenIndex >= sLength {
|
||||
return fmt.Errorf("index out of bounds array[0,%d] index '%d'", sLength, tokenIndex)
|
||||
}
|
||||
|
||||
elem := rValue.Index(tokenIndex)
|
||||
if !elem.CanSet() {
|
||||
return fmt.Errorf("can't set slice index %s to %v", decodedToken, data)
|
||||
}
|
||||
elem.Set(reflect.ValueOf(data))
|
||||
return nil
|
||||
|
||||
default:
|
||||
return fmt.Errorf("invalid token reference %q", decodedToken)
|
||||
}
|
||||
|
||||
}
|
||||
|
||||
func (p *Pointer) get(node interface{}, nameProvider *swag.NameProvider) (interface{}, reflect.Kind, error) {
|
||||
|
||||
if nameProvider == nil {
|
||||
nameProvider = swag.DefaultJSONNameProvider
|
||||
}
|
||||
|
||||
kind := reflect.Invalid
|
||||
|
||||
// Full document when empty
|
||||
if len(p.referenceTokens) == 0 {
|
||||
return node, kind, nil
|
||||
}
|
||||
|
||||
for _, token := range p.referenceTokens {
|
||||
|
||||
decodedToken := Unescape(token)
|
||||
|
||||
r, knd, err := getSingleImpl(node, decodedToken, nameProvider)
|
||||
if err != nil {
|
||||
return nil, knd, err
|
||||
}
|
||||
node, kind = r, knd
|
||||
|
||||
}
|
||||
|
||||
rValue := reflect.ValueOf(node)
|
||||
kind = rValue.Kind()
|
||||
|
||||
return node, kind, nil
|
||||
}
|
||||
|
||||
func (p *Pointer) set(node, data interface{}, nameProvider *swag.NameProvider) error {
|
||||
knd := reflect.ValueOf(node).Kind()
|
||||
|
||||
if knd != reflect.Ptr && knd != reflect.Struct && knd != reflect.Map && knd != reflect.Slice && knd != reflect.Array {
|
||||
return fmt.Errorf("only structs, pointers, maps and slices are supported for setting values")
|
||||
}
|
||||
|
||||
if nameProvider == nil {
|
||||
nameProvider = swag.DefaultJSONNameProvider
|
||||
}
|
||||
|
||||
// Full document when empty
|
||||
if len(p.referenceTokens) == 0 {
|
||||
return nil
|
||||
}
|
||||
|
||||
lastI := len(p.referenceTokens) - 1
|
||||
for i, token := range p.referenceTokens {
|
||||
isLastToken := i == lastI
|
||||
decodedToken := Unescape(token)
|
||||
|
||||
if isLastToken {
|
||||
|
||||
return setSingleImpl(node, data, decodedToken, nameProvider)
|
||||
}
|
||||
|
||||
rValue := reflect.Indirect(reflect.ValueOf(node))
|
||||
kind := rValue.Kind()
|
||||
|
||||
switch kind {
|
||||
|
||||
case reflect.Struct:
|
||||
if rValue.Type().Implements(jsonPointableType) {
|
||||
r, err := node.(JSONPointable).JSONLookup(decodedToken)
|
||||
if err != nil {
|
||||
return err
|
||||
}
|
||||
fld := reflect.ValueOf(r)
|
||||
if fld.CanAddr() && fld.Kind() != reflect.Interface && fld.Kind() != reflect.Map && fld.Kind() != reflect.Slice && fld.Kind() != reflect.Ptr {
|
||||
node = fld.Addr().Interface()
|
||||
continue
|
||||
}
|
||||
node = r
|
||||
continue
|
||||
}
|
||||
nm, ok := nameProvider.GetGoNameForType(rValue.Type(), decodedToken)
|
||||
if !ok {
|
||||
return fmt.Errorf("object has no field %q", decodedToken)
|
||||
}
|
||||
fld := rValue.FieldByName(nm)
|
||||
if fld.CanAddr() && fld.Kind() != reflect.Interface && fld.Kind() != reflect.Map && fld.Kind() != reflect.Slice && fld.Kind() != reflect.Ptr {
|
||||
node = fld.Addr().Interface()
|
||||
continue
|
||||
}
|
||||
node = fld.Interface()
|
||||
|
||||
case reflect.Map:
|
||||
kv := reflect.ValueOf(decodedToken)
|
||||
mv := rValue.MapIndex(kv)
|
||||
|
||||
if !mv.IsValid() {
|
||||
return fmt.Errorf("object has no key %q", decodedToken)
|
||||
}
|
||||
if mv.CanAddr() && mv.Kind() != reflect.Interface && mv.Kind() != reflect.Map && mv.Kind() != reflect.Slice && mv.Kind() != reflect.Ptr {
|
||||
node = mv.Addr().Interface()
|
||||
continue
|
||||
}
|
||||
node = mv.Interface()
|
||||
|
||||
case reflect.Slice:
|
||||
tokenIndex, err := strconv.Atoi(decodedToken)
|
||||
if err != nil {
|
||||
return err
|
||||
}
|
||||
sLength := rValue.Len()
|
||||
if tokenIndex < 0 || tokenIndex >= sLength {
|
||||
return fmt.Errorf("index out of bounds array[0,%d] index '%d'", sLength, tokenIndex)
|
||||
}
|
||||
|
||||
elem := rValue.Index(tokenIndex)
|
||||
if elem.CanAddr() && elem.Kind() != reflect.Interface && elem.Kind() != reflect.Map && elem.Kind() != reflect.Slice && elem.Kind() != reflect.Ptr {
|
||||
node = elem.Addr().Interface()
|
||||
continue
|
||||
}
|
||||
node = elem.Interface()
|
||||
|
||||
default:
|
||||
return fmt.Errorf("invalid token reference %q", decodedToken)
|
||||
}
|
||||
|
||||
}
|
||||
|
||||
return nil
|
||||
}
|
||||
|
||||
// DecodedTokens returns the decoded tokens
|
||||
func (p *Pointer) DecodedTokens() []string {
|
||||
result := make([]string, 0, len(p.referenceTokens))
|
||||
for _, t := range p.referenceTokens {
|
||||
result = append(result, Unescape(t))
|
||||
}
|
||||
return result
|
||||
}
|
||||
|
||||
// IsEmpty returns true if this is an empty json pointer
|
||||
// this indicates that it points to the root document
|
||||
func (p *Pointer) IsEmpty() bool {
|
||||
return len(p.referenceTokens) == 0
|
||||
}
|
||||
|
||||
// Pointer to string representation function
|
||||
func (p *Pointer) String() string {
|
||||
|
||||
if len(p.referenceTokens) == 0 {
|
||||
return emptyPointer
|
||||
}
|
||||
|
||||
pointerString := pointerSeparator + strings.Join(p.referenceTokens, pointerSeparator)
|
||||
|
||||
return pointerString
|
||||
}
|
||||
|
||||
// Specific JSON pointer encoding here
|
||||
// ~0 => ~
|
||||
// ~1 => /
|
||||
// ... and vice versa
|
||||
|
||||
const (
|
||||
encRefTok0 = `~0`
|
||||
encRefTok1 = `~1`
|
||||
decRefTok0 = `~`
|
||||
decRefTok1 = `/`
|
||||
)
|
||||
|
||||
// Unescape unescapes a json pointer reference token string to the original representation
|
||||
func Unescape(token string) string {
|
||||
step1 := strings.Replace(token, encRefTok1, decRefTok1, -1)
|
||||
step2 := strings.Replace(step1, encRefTok0, decRefTok0, -1)
|
||||
return step2
|
||||
}
|
||||
|
||||
// Escape escapes a pointer reference token string
|
||||
func Escape(token string) string {
|
||||
step1 := strings.Replace(token, decRefTok0, encRefTok0, -1)
|
||||
step2 := strings.Replace(step1, decRefTok1, encRefTok1, -1)
|
||||
return step2
|
||||
}
